Lanzamiento de Django 4.0 y cambios principales
(44bits.io)-
Compatibilidad con Python
-
Nuevas funciones
→ La zona horaria predeterminada es zoneinfo
→ Restricciones de clave única funcionales
→ Hash de contraseña scrypt
→ Backend de caché Redis integrado
→ Renderizado de formularios basado en plantillas
→ Cambios menores
⇨ Pantalla de administración (django.contrib.admin)
⇨ Se agregaron filtros a la barra de navegación de la pantalla de administración.
⇨ django.contrib.postgres
⇨ Otros
- Funciones no retrocompatibles
→ API de base de datos
→ Fin del soporte para PostgreSQL 9.6
→ Fin del soporte para Oracle 12.2 y 18c
→ SecurityMiddleware ya no establece el encabezado X-XSS-Protection
→ Cambios en la autodetección de migraciones
→ Cambios menores
- Funciones que se descontinuarán
→ Zona horaria pytz
→ Soporte de zona horaria
→ Localización
- Funciones eliminadas
→ Funciones cuya descontinuación estaba prevista desde Django 3.0
→ Funciones cuya descontinuación estaba prevista desde Django 3.1
Aún no hay comentarios.